Jesus Youth of MACE, lovingly called JYMACE, is the Jesus Youth prayer group of Mar Athanasius College of Engineering, Kothamangalam.The group had its humble beginnings in 1987, through Soney Noble chechi, who is now a mother of four and working in Hyderabad .Now it is one of the leading campus prayer groups in Kerala. All this has been possible only through the guidance of the Holy Spirit from time to time through various people henceforth. The power of the Spirit binds together the youngsters in prayer and fellowship through the prayer meetings after college hours. The faith formation that we get from the group leads us to bloom for Christ wherever we are planted.
The prayer meeting is on Wednesday 4:30- 6:00pm at Vimalagiri School , College Junction, Kothamangalam and the rest of the days’ activities are as follows:

Core Group- Monday
Music/ Audio Visual/ Outreach Ministries- Tuesday
Intercession- Thursday
Bible Ministry- Friday
